Default PRESTIGE FINANCE Secured Loan charges - SUCCESS!

Don't know if anyone else has had the misfortune of dealing with Prestige Finance.

We took out a secured loan with them in January 2005 and paid it off in June 2006. I sent Subject Access Request to them 1/2/07. Back came a letter dated 5/2 (very efficient!) enclosing full statement. Wrote straight back and highlighted £1949.02 charges. Asked them to provide a full explanation of what the charges were for and what the actual costs were to Prestige Finance. They passed it to their solicitors BSG.

Had a couple more letters to and from BSG clarifying charges. Interestingly, their letter stated in your letter regarding the five £10 charges made for returned direct debits, we have been advised by our clients they are unable to repay these as they are charges charged to them from their bank.

As the £1949.02 was made up of mainly solicitors costs i decided not to pursue those and go for the items that i felt i was on more solid ground to reclaim should they go to court.

I then sent the spreadsheet back to prestige on 16/3/07 claiming £330 for £10 unpaid DD, 4 x £10 late payment charge, £240 charge for letters and £40 non interest bearing charges.

This morning 25/3 received a letter from Prestige themselves.... after having reviewed your file we have refunded a payment in the sum of £330 in relation to our fees as a gesture of goodwill. They have added the clause : please note this is in full and final settlement of all claims and/or counterclaims arising out of the loan dated 6/1/2006. Please acknowledge receipt of this cheque.

Well, for sure i will be banking this monday morning and will take my time in writing to them to say thanks for the cheque but i am not accepting the full and final bit. (I intend to go for ERC refund once this becomes more clear so am keeping my options well and truly open). In addition the loan was dated 2005 not 2006!

So, i am very pleased with the cheque for £330 and all it cost me to get it was a few stamps - not even the £10 for the Subject Access Request! 1/2/06 - 25/3/06 quite quick compared to the rest of them!

Default Re: PRESTIGE FINANCE Secured Loan charges - SUCCESS!

Advice please!!


Prestige have written back to say.......

'The £330 sent to you on 21/3 was in full and final settlement of all claims and/or counterclaims arising out of the credit agreement and legal charge dated 6/1/05.

You should only bank the above cheque if you are happy to accept in full and final setlement.'


Firstly, have already banked chq it clears tomorow. I want to be able to make a claim for the ERC paid at a later date should it become appropriate to do so.

I have already written to them on 26/3 saying..

I acknowledge receipt of your letter dated 21 March 2007 and your settlement offer of £330.

I accept your offer as full and final settlement only for this claim of default charges for Account No. xxx


I accept this offer without prejudice and I reserve the right to make any further claims that apply to charges that may be considered unlawful under common law or in violation of the Unfair Terms in Consumer Contracts Regulations 1999 or Unfair Contract Terms Act 1977.

I will be willing to withdraw my claim upon receipt of unconditional full settlement of my claim.

I trust that you will find this arrangement acceptable.

What should my reply be?
